The woman at the light [sound recording] / by Joanna Brady.

Brady, Joanna. (Author). Huber, Hillary. (narrator).

Summary:

Forced to assume her husband's lighthouse duties when he goes missing from their mid-nineteenth-century Key West island, Emily Lowry receives unexpected help from runaway slave Andrew, with whom she forges a deep bond while enduring hardships.
